In 2024, Greece modacrylic fiber market saw a steady increase in imports. The trend reflected growing demand for modacrylic fibers within the country, indicating a preference for imported products to meet domestic needs.

In the Europe region, the Modacrylic Fiber market in Greece is projected to expand at a stable growth rate of 2.32% by 2027. The largest economy is Germany, followed by United Kingdom, France, Italy and Russia.

The modacrylic fiber market in Greece is growing, driven by the increasing demand for synthetic fibers in the textile and apparel industries. Modacrylic fibers are known for their resistance to fire, chemicals, and high temperatures, making them ideal for use in protective clothing, industrial fabrics, and home textiles. Greeces growing textile industry, along with the demand for specialized fabrics in safety gear, is contributing to the markets expansion. The demand for modacrylic fibers is also supported by their use in fashion and interior décor applications, offering a versatile material with unique properties.
The modacrylic fiber market in Greece is growing due to the increasing demand for durable, flame-resistant fabrics in various industries, including textiles, automotive, and protective clothing. Modacrylic fibers are known for their resistance to fire, chemicals, and UV radiation, making them ideal for use in safety garments and industrial applications. The demand for these high-performance fibers is fueling the market`s expansion in Greece.
The Modacrylic Fiber market in Greece faces challenges related to competition from other synthetic fibers and the high production costs of modacrylic fibers. Additionally, fluctuating raw material prices and the limited demand for specialized fibers in certain sectors impact market growth.
The Greek government supports the modacrylic fiber market by encouraging the production and use of these synthetic fibers in various applications, including textiles, industrial products, and flame-resistant clothing. Policies promote sustainability and environmental responsibility in the production of modacrylic fibers, with compliance to EU regulations on chemical safety and textile standards. Greece supports innovation in fiber technologies to improve their performance and reduce environmental impact.
